First of all I believe in marriage and secondly I am also divorced. My first husband was a raging alcoholic that came very close to beating me up. I am only 4'11" and at the time of our marriage I was only 100lbs.
He was a big man and would have done me serious hurt. I had 2 beautiful kids with him. He started out as my best friend.
We met when I was 15 and him 18. We were together till I was 26. We married when I was 20 and he was 23.
I would have stayed with him if he quit drinking. He never did. He lied about his drinking when he was supposed to be dry.
I even asked him to join AA which he wouldn't. I did everything in the beginning I even went to Al-anon right up till he got drunk one night and almost killed me in a drunken rage. Unlike what I went through you still have a chance to make things work.
Find out why he lies, go to counselling if you must to make it work. If my husband had sobered up I would have tried to make it work. After our divorce he married again and put his new wife in hospital.
My circumstance is far different from yours and I can't tell you what to do but if it is worth fixing I would try. I have been married now with husband #2 for just over 12 years and a day does not go by when I think how nice it would have been to share my life with my first husband now that we are grandparents and both our children are married. This will never be, but I think that I am better off now.
I just wished it could have been different. For the sake of trying to make it work I pray you have the strength you need to endure till the end at what ever you decide. Love Cathy.
